Kenya Approves Sale of 15% Safaricom Stake to Vodacom in $1.6...

Kenya’s parliament has approved the sale of a 15% government stake in Safaricom to South Africa’s Vodacom in a deal valued at about 240 billion shillings ($1.6 billion), one of the country’s largest privatisation moves in recent years.
